Original 麦克泰 麦克泰技术 2023-02-24 11:00 Posted on 上海 从前后台架构的软件开发过渡到使用实时操作系统(RTOS)可能是一项困难的工作。但使用RTOS有许多优势,例如简化应用集成,支持任务抢占调度,当开发人员使用复杂的32位微控制器,且可以获取足够的Flash和RAM空间时,使用RTOS开始变得有意
Python任务调度队列CeleryBY:leotseIntroduction在Python的使用过程中,我们常常会遇到执行一些多进程任务,或者一系列长时间的后台任务。比如,多进程下载视频并上传到某一个文件系统中。这时候,我们可以使用任务调度队列帮我们进行任务的分发与管理。Celery就是这样一个任务队列,易于使用,入门简单。Celery常常需要第三方作为发送和接收消息的中间层,一般我们用到的有R
转载
2023-11-03 14:00:16
33阅读
0.常用的调度算法1.轮询调度轮询调度(Round Robin 简称'RR')算法就是按依次循环的方式将请求调度到不同的服务器上,该算法最大的特点就是实现简单。轮询算法假设所有的服务器处理请求的能力都一样的,调度器会将所有的请求平均分配给每个真实服务器。2.加权轮询调度加权轮询(Weight Round Robin 简称'WRR')算法主要是对轮询算法的一种优化与补充,LVS会考虑每台服务器的性能
# Redis 轮询调度器实现
随着微服务架构的流行,任务调度越来越频繁地使用高效的消息队列。本文将介绍如何使用 Redis 来实现一个简单的轮询调度器。通过代码示例和图示,我们会带你跑通整个流程。
## 什么是轮询调度
轮询调度是一种将任务均匀分配给各个工作节点的策略。简而言之,轮询器会依次将任务分发给下一台可用的服务节点。这种方式不仅能提升资源利用率,还能提高系统的负载能力。
## 轮
一、客户端轮询
<script>
function getMiaoshaResult(goodsId){//做一个查询
g_showLoading();//加载中
$.ajax({
url: '/miaosha/result', //
调用后台轮询功能的接口
type: "GET",
data: {//post提交表单的时候,url参数可以放在data
# Java中的轮询调度实现
## 什么是轮询调度?
轮询调度是一种资源分配策略,适用于多任务处理的情况。该策略以循环的方式分配资源或执行任务,通常用于操作系统的任务调度、网络中的负载均衡等场景。轮询调度确保每个任务都有机会得到执行,避免了某个任务因长时间占用资源而导致其他任务被饿死的问题。
## Java中的轮询调度
在Java中,实现轮询调度可以通过多线程编程或者使用调度框架来完成。常
下面的内容并不是要对天线和匹配网络如何工作来进行扎实的理论解释。我们知道非常著名的解释点电荷如何辐射的理论(麦克斯韦方程)、解释匹配必要性的理论(微波理论)和以纸面绘制的方式解释偶极子天线如何按其工作方式进行辐射的理论。但是,当涉及现实世界中的实际天线时,我们的许多知识都是经验性的。首先,对于大多数天线,我们没有封闭式的辐射方程。其次,即使我们对某些天线进行方程式求解,数学运算也非常复杂且难以理解
# Java轮询调度
在编写Java应用程序时,我们经常需要处理并发任务和线程调度。一个常见的问题是如何在多个任务之间进行调度,以便它们能够公平地共享计算资源。在这种情况下,轮询调度是一种常用的方法。
## 什么是轮询调度
轮询调度是一种任务调度方法,它按照一定顺序依次执行每个任务。每个任务都会执行一定的时间片(也称为时间量),然后按照预定顺序切换到下一个任务。这个过程是循环进行的,直到所有
原创
2023-08-08 07:55:35
67阅读
固定调度算法:rr,wrr,dh,sh动态调度算法:wlc,lc,sed,nq,lblc,lblcr固定调度算法:即调度器不会去判断后端服务器的繁忙与否,一如既往得将请求派发下去。动态调度算法:调度器会去判断后端服务器的繁忙程度,然后依据调度算法动态得派发请求。rr:轮询(round robin)
这种算法是最简单的,就是按依次循环的方式将请求调度到不同的服务器上,该算法最大的特点就是简单。轮询算
转载
2023-07-15 13:27:12
142阅读
在多任务系统中,在同一时刻通常会有多个任务处于活动状态,操作系统此时就需要对资源进行管理,在任务实现资源(CPU、内存等)的共享。任务调度是指基于给定时间点、给定时间间隔或者给定制执行次数自动执行任务。轮询任务调度与抢占式任务调度的区别在于抢占式调度中的优先级可以抢占CPU,而轮询的不能。具体而言,轮询调度的原理是每一次把来自用户的请求轮流的分配给内部服务器,从1开始,直到N(内部服务器的个数),
# Python搭建车队调度仿真
在现代物流和运输管理中,车队调度是一个至关重要的环节。如何有效地分配车辆,以满足运输需求,并最大化提高效率,是我们需要解决的问题。本文将通过Python搭建一个简单的车队调度仿真,并以代码示例帮助您理解这一过程。
## 一、调度模型简介
车队调度问题可以看作是一个优化问题,目的是在满足需求的同时尽可能减少运输成本。我们将考虑以下因素:
1. 车辆数量及其容
文章目录一、项目背景setInterval 的坑(性能问题)延伸拓展setTimeout轮询不足websocket实现二、http传统轮询(短轮询)长轮询http长连接websocket三、拓展1、频繁请求接口,如何保证获取的数据是最新的(腾讯一面)2、微信扫码登陆(轮询:每隔一秒发送请求) 你可能不知道的setInterval的坑 js基础之setTimeout与setInterval原理分析
# Java任务调度轮询
任务调度是现代软件开发中非常重要的一部分,它可以让我们按照一定的规则和时间表来执行任务。在Java中,我们可以通过使用Java的任务调度器来实现这个功能。任务调度器允许我们按照设定的时间间隔来执行任务,以及在指定时间执行任务。
## 任务调度的基本概念
在介绍Java任务调度轮询之前,我们先来了解一下任务调度的一些基本概念。
### 1. 任务
任务是我们需要执
目录 一 项目概述... 3二 系统架构... 3三 软件系统架构... 4四 系统功能... 41 AGV任务调度... 42实时路径规划... 43交通管制... 54现场设备信号采集与动作控制... 55 MES或ERP接口... 56现场呼叫接口... 77设备工况监控... 7五 系统配置建议... 8 &n
Round Robin(中文翻译为轮询调度)是一种以轮询的方式依次将一个域名解析到多个IP地址的调度不同服务器的计算方法。在系统实现时,我们引入了一个额外条件,当服务器的权值为零时,表示该服务器不可用而不被调度。这样做的目的是将服务器切出服务(如屏蔽服务器故障和系统维护),同时与其他加权算法保持一致。所以,算法要作相应的改动,它的算法流程如下:轮询调度算法流程假设有一组服务器S = {S0, S1
原创
2023-10-21 14:06:55
174阅读
建立电力系统元件模型、电网模型、继电保护模型、自动装置模型,具有自动拓扑分析、动态潮流计算、实时故障分析、机电暂态稳定计算、频率计算的功能,可实现电力系统全动态过程仿真 ,比如:DTS的功能包括电力系统仿真、继电保护及安全自动装置仿真、RTU数据采集子系统仿真和控制中心SCADA仿真。许多系统的开发是根据当地实际情况实现功能上与仿真程度上的裁减与扩展。
原创
2008-07-14 13:00:08
1182阅读
车间调度建模系列3|复杂车间调度问题解的表示(本文) 在经典的作业车间调度问题的研究中,通常用析取图模型来表达问题的解,析取图模型可由三元组G(N,C,E)进行表示:其中N为所有工序节点集合(包括了虚拟的起始节点Start和终止节点End),C为同一零件下由工艺决定的相邻工序之间关系的有向连接弧集合,用实线表示;E表示在可在同一机床上加工的工序间的析取弧集,用虚线表示。图7为一个简单的析取图模型
转载
2023-09-10 08:06:01
130阅读
在Kubernetes(简称K8S)中实现仿真调度可以通过使用相关的工具和库来达到目的。本文将详细介绍实现仿真调度Kubernetes的流程,并提供相应的代码示例。
#### 1. 环境准备
在开始之前,我们需要准备以下环境:
- 一台已安装Kubernetes的机器作为仿真调度的节点。
- 一个可以连接到Kubernetes集群的工作环境,例如一台本地机器或远程服务器。
- 安装Docker和
# Python实现轮询
## 概述
在Python中,实现轮询通常是通过使用循环来实现的。轮询是指不断地检查某个条件是否满足,如果满足则执行相应的操作,如果不满足则继续检查,直到条件满足为止。在这篇文章中,我会教你如何在Python中实现轮询的方法。
## 流程图
```mermaid
sequenceDiagram
小白->>开发者: 请求学习Python实现轮询
开发者-
在实际应用过程中,我们时常会遇到需要重试的机制。例如发送短信的时候,发送失败一次后需要再次发起第二次或者第三次重试,常规的思路就是记录当前短信对应的发送失败次数,当小于三次且均为失败时就发起请求。这里我们介绍一种极为方便的重试机制,springboot下整合retry。一. 使用场景发送短信请求,若失败则需要再次发起请求,若一直失败则需要满足达到了两次重试请求。若不引入任何重试机制,我们的实现逻辑